What Is Watermark?

Watermark cover image by Alexoom

Watermark is a mark you can’t erase. A trace. A signal left behind.

Alexoom’s new 10-track album bleeds neon and midnight. Built on analog acid basslines and punchy reggaeton-techno rhythms, Watermark is intimate in a way her previous work wasn’t. These are songs about persistence, about the marks we leave, the shadows we carry, the light we find when everything feels empty.

The album opens with a whispered plea (Blue by Heart) and spirals through nocturnal landscapes (Shadow CodeSleepy Tune) before breaking into moments of transcendent beauty (Shoreline DriftRhythm Wide). It closes with laughter and a folktale (Tiddalick), a reminder that even in the darkest frequencies, joy finds a way in.

Watermark is Sophia Larsen at her rawest. No apologies. No compromise. Pure signal.

The Sounds of Watermark
Production Notes:

Analog acid basslines. Punchy reggaeton drums. Syncopated timbales and handclap accents. Detuned saw leads and filtered pad stabs. Four-on-the-floor kicks and half-volume drops. Raw mixdown. 90s rave grit. Short plate reverb. Sidechain compression. Edgy euphoria.

Watermark strips back the polish of previous releases and leans into the raw, the nocturnal, the honest. These are tracks meant to move dance floors at 3 AM when everyone’s still standing because they have to. Because the music won’t let them stop.

The Themes of Watermark

Watermark explores three interconnected ideas:

Persistence, The marks we leave can’t be erased. In Shadow Code, she sings: “If they wipe my face from the file / I’ll come back in a different file.” Nothing you do disappears. Everything leaves a trace.

Nocturnal Beauty, The album leans into the aesthetic of late night, neon, rain-slicked streets, empty parks. But within that darkness lives tenderness, vulnerability, moments of genuine connection.

Resilience Through Joy, The album doesn’t shy away from hard truths (Paper RainSleepy Tune), but it also celebrates joy as radical act. Rhythm Wide and Tiddalick remind us that laughter and lightness are forms of resistance.
